Year End Championship 2014 

Schofield Highlights 

What a Fantastic final 9 Tap Year End Championship Tournament we had the past weekend at Schofield Bowling Center. Hawaii's 2nd Annual YEC was a "Huge Success", inspite of having 76 entries, the Tour was still able to pay the 1 in 4 prize money.  The tour paid out $7,913.00 with 1st Place worth $2,020.00; 2nd place wasn't too shabby at all as we paid out $1,000.00 and 3rd place received $500.00.  

Sidney Remigio wins YEC 

The Tour crowned a former champion and 2 time winner, Sid Remigio as the Second Year End Champion.  Sid has been in a little slump since winning his first title back in January 2012.  During this tournament, he was the top qualifier in the YEC (Year End Championship) format.  His scoring round went like this; round 1: series of 800; round 2: 198+H+B=213; round 3: 231+H+B=246; final round 4: 234+H+B=249 and the Year End Championship worth $2,020.00.  In 2nd place was Dennis Matthews and he cashed in a nice $1,000.00; 3rd place went to Craig Brinkworth $500.00.  Topping off the Top 6 were: 4th placeBrennan Doane; 5th place Alfredo Melchor; and in 6th place Stacey Shigekane.  Sidney used a Storm Hy-Road Solid, which he drilled himself.  He thanks the 9 Tap Tour Staff for putting on these tournaments as well as Carla Aquino.  Congratulations Sidney on your 2nd and YEC Title. 


 
Our Final tournament of the year was a major success and thanks to our members for their unending support.  In appreciation for that constant support, Hawaii Region and its sponsors celebrated the final tournament with giving away balls and Goodies.  Winners of Bowling Balls were:   John Lavery; Peter Sarte; and Chris Takahashi.  

          

HBS  Bowler Of The Year (BOY) 

The competition for Hawaii Bowling Supply (HBS) Bowler of the Year (BOY) was led by Daniel Toyooka-Lim from the early part of the year but by mid-year, Ben Ballesteros and Emory Carrick made it a close race.  By the end of the season, Ben and Emory were "tied for the lead and Daniel close behind".  At the Tours last tournament, K-Bay, Ben outdueled Emory and Daniel to win his 2nd BOY Ttite and receive a Bowling Ball.  Thanks to Hawaii Bowling Supply (HBS) for their great support and sponsorship of our Tour and Bowler of the Year.
